What a dental implant in fact replaces

An implant does not change the entire tooth unscathed. Consider it as a three‑part system. The titanium or zirconia implant replaces the origin. An abutment connects the dental implant to the noticeable crown. The crown mimics the natural tooth in shape and color. When a patient requires to replace numerous teeth, we can attach numerous implants to a bridge, or we can anchor a complete arc prosthesis utilizing a handful of implants.

Modern implants integrate with bone with a procedure called osseointegration. Under the microscope, bone cells grow right as much as the implant surface area, creating a steady mechanical bond. Done correctly, that bond can last years. Done inadequately, it can cause early loosening, gum tissue swelling, or bone loss. The difference typically hinges on situation option, medical precision, and how the client heals and keeps the area.

Who qualifies and who requires a strategy B

Most healthy adults qualify for implants, however there are side situations and timing concerns. Cigarette smokers can see greater failure rates, especially if they continue smoking cigarettes throughout recovery. People with unchecked diabetic issues face slower recovery and greater risk of infection. Drugs that influence bone metabolic rate, such as specific weakening of bones drugs, raise questions concerning medical timing and strategy. Radiation treatment to the jaw adjustments anatomy and blood supply, and needs coordination with medical teams.

Bone volume is another gatekeeper. The jaw naturally renovates after tooth loss, commonly shrinking by 25 percent in width throughout the initial year. That can leave the ridge as well slim or as well reduced to accept a common dental implant. In those situations, we could reconstruct with grafting, usage shorter or narrower implants, or alter the prosthetic plan. A competent oral implants periodontist will gauge in 3 measurements prior to promising results. A basic dentist with innovative training or an aesthetic dental practitioner may handle straightforward cases, after that team up with a specialist when bone or gum conditions end up being complex.

The first appointment, done right

A comprehensive consult is greater than a quick look and a charge quote. Anticipate an evaluation of medical history, a periodontal test, and a bite evaluation. The dental professional will check for active degeneration or gum disease, considering that implants do not such as inflamed neighborhoods. A cone‑beam CT check (CBCT) supplies the 3D map, revealing nerve settings, sinus makeup, and bone density. Versions or digital scans of your teeth help prepare exactly how the final crown will attack and look.

I frequently construct the conversation around objectives and restraints. Some patients want a same‑day short-term due to the fact that they talk in public or can't do without a front tooth. Others focus on the most long lasting long‑term plan or the most economical route. It is fair to request at least two treatment paths, with pros, cons, amount of time, and costs. Extractions and site preparation

Many dental implant journeys begin with a failing tooth. Timing the extraction issues. For a cracked molar with infection, I choose to eliminate the tooth, tidy the website thoroughly, and location graft material to maintain volume. For a healthy website after trauma or a restorable root fracture without infection, instant implant placement may be on the table. Ahead teeth, we deal with the periodontal line as sacred. A thin facial bone wall means any kind of medical bump or bad positioning can recede the gum and show steel at the margin. This is where a cosmetic dental expert or periodontist with soft tissue know-how makes their keep.

Grafting varieties from a little socket preservation, which usually recovers in 8 to twelve weeks, to more robust side ridge enhancements that can take 4 to 6 months before dental implant positioning. Sinus lifts for top molars, either inner or side home window, include elevation when the sinus flooring sits as well low. The very best graft is the one that resolves the exact loss pattern you have, not the biggest one on the menu.

Surgical placement: the millimeters matter

Implant surgical treatment has actually come to be gentler. With great preparation, lots of situations use an overview that regulates angle and deepness. That does not get rid of the craft. It guarantees uniformity. We select dental implant size and length based on bone envelope, surrounding origins, and prosthetic needs. A front tooth could make use of a 3.3 to 4.3 mm size dental implant to preserve periodontal style. A molar frequently takes a larger platform to take care of chewing pressures. I care about 3 dimensions as high as any type of numbers on the box: the distance from the crest to the very first thread, the apico‑coronal setting relative to the prepared crown margin, and the thickness of facial bone after placement. The last one is the insurance plan versus future recession.

Pain is normally moderate. Most individuals inform me they required over‑the‑counter pain relievers for a day or more. Swelling heights around day 2 or 3, then tapers. If your work is public encountering, prepare for three to 5 days prior to you really feel cam prepared, a lot more if a sinus lift or big graft became part of the plan.

Healing and osseointegration

Osseointegration is not a misconception, yet it does not occur over night. In dense reduced jaw bone, we might recover a dental implant in about eight to 10 weeks. In softer upper jaw bone, twelve to sixteen weeks is much more normal. Systemic wellness, implanting type, and dental implant surface all push the timeline. During recovery, the objective is security. If a short-lived crown is attached prematurely and overloaded, micromovement can interrupt the bone user interface. That is why we occasionally supply a detachable short-lived or a bonded resin provisionary on surrounding teeth, particularly in the front where looks matter during healing.

Designing the last tooth

When the implant tests stable, we capture the position and the periodontal shape for the laboratory. Today, digital impressions with scan bodies decrease trick reflexes and improve accuracy. Labs make use of that information to mill or publish the joint and crown. Options matter. A titanium abutment is solid and kind to tissue. A zirconia joint can be shaded to much better conceal under slim gum tissues in the esthetic zone. Monolithic zirconia crowns stand up to bruxing, while split porcelains use realistic translucency for front teeth.

Shade matching is component science, component art. Office lights lies. A shade photo with a referral tab and a polarized filter aids. For a solitary front tooth, I sometimes schedule a custom color session at the lab so a professional can aesthetically contrast under all-natural light. Little information like incisal clarity or faint trend lines make the crown go away in the smile.

The timeline most individuals experience

Patients ask for a clear timeline. Variants exist, however a typical sequence for a straightforward solitary implant resemble this:

    Consultation with CBCT and electronic scans. If gum tissue disease or degeneration exists, treat those first. Extraction and socket graft if needed. Healing for eight to twelve weeks. Implant positioning, commonly a 30 to 60 minute visit for a single site. Osseointegration for two to 4 months, relying on bone and location. Impression or digital scan for the abutment and crown. Delivery of the final crown and bite adjustment.

If we can place the implant instantly at extraction and give a short-lived, the timeline shortens. If a sinus lift or ridge augmentation is required, expect added months. Patients who plan around travel, weddings, or specialist commitments need to construct in buffers. Recovering biology, not the calendar, sets the pace.

Maintenance that maintains implants out of trouble

Implants do not decay, yet the surrounding cells can irritate and the bone can recede. Peri‑implant mucositis is relatively easy to fix gum swelling around an implant. Peri‑implantitis consists of bone loss and can be harder to treat. Most problems I see trace back to plaque retention, looming remediations that trap debris, or missed maintenance visits.

Routine oral cleaning still matters. Hygienists make use of tools designed for implants, and they check for blood loss, pocket deepness, and mobility. At home, a soft brush and low‑abrasive tooth paste secure the gum seal. Interdental brushes sized properly for the dental implant website tidy far better than floss oftentimes. Water flossers help under bridges and complete arch prostheses. Night guards safeguard job from clenching pressures. Costs, insurance, and the business economics of doing it once

The most common surprise is that the dental implant charge is not a solitary line item. There is the surgical positioning, any grafting, the abutment, and the crown. In many markets, a straightforward single implant with crown can vary from the reduced four numbers to well above five thousand dollars. Implanting or advanced prosthetics add to that. Dental insurance may add to portions of the crown or joint, and occasionally to surgery, yet few strategies cover the entire process.

I motivate individuals to compare apples to apples. Request for a thorough estimate that includes every most likely element, instead of a teaser for the implant just. If financing matters, many dental center groups offer staged payments straightened with turning points. Investing a lot more for specific planning and high quality materials frequently saves retreatment later on. A fell short bargain implant prices more than a well‑executed plan done once.

Aesthetic considerations that divide great from great

Front teeth are unforgiving. The midline, the incisal edge placement, the cervical shapes, and the papilla fill between teeth all require attention. Thin biotype periodontals, a high smile line, or scalloped gingiva make the work much more requiring. In these instances, a cosmetic dental professional who collaborates with a periodontist can fine‑tune soft tissue, occasionally with connective tissue grafting, to enlarge the gum tissue and hide hardware. Provisionals become tools, not placeholders. We shape them to educate the cells, after that transfer that form to the final.

Even in the back, bite forces and clearance overview layout. A shallow overbite or limited opening might restrict how high we can build the crown without developing disturbances. Splinting surrounding implants with a bridge can spread out lots when bone top quality is suspicious. There is no solitary dish. Experience displays in the small concessions picked for the lengthy game.

When implants are not the best choice

Not every patient ought to have an implant. Serious medical compromise, restricted funds, or the demand for a fast solution before a significant life event can guide us to fixed bridges or detachable partials. A well‑made bridge can last a decade or more, and a removable option can support eating while a person conserves for implants. Emergency situation dental care occasionally calls for triage. If you fractured a front tooth on a weekend, emergency oral solutions can stabilize the site, make a short-term, and timetable definitive implant planning for when swelling settles. The trick is to keep options open. Overaggressive improving of bordering teeth or uncontrolled infection can close doors that would certainly or else stay open.

Single tooth, numerous teeth, or full arch

Implant dentistry ranges. One implant and crown is the simplest course. For three missing teeth straight, 2 implants can sustain a three‑unit bridge, preventing a third implant and streamlining health. In edentulous jaws, full arch services range from two implants with locator accessories for a snap‑on overdenture to four or more implants supporting a dealt with bridge. The dealt with choice feels most like all-natural teeth yet prices even more and calls for solid bone or well‑planned grafting. Overdentures boost security and eating at a lower cost, though they still come out for cleaning.

Patients commonly ask what they can eat with an overdenture versus a taken care of bridge. With snap‑on overdentures, believe apples cut instead of whole apples attacked front and center. With a fixed bridge sustained by 4 to six implants, eating strategies all-natural feature for a lot of foods, though tough seeds or ice continue to be a bad idea.

Materials, metals, and holistic considerations

Patients that choose metal‑reduced or metal‑free options usually inquire about zirconia implants. Zirconia can be an option for those conscious nickel or with a solid choice versus titanium. It is rigid and biocompatible, but it has much less long‑term information and is less forgiving throughout positioning. The joint and crown products matter as long as the implant itself when it pertains to steel direct exposure in slim tissue. Risk monitoring: what can fail and exactly how we prevent it

Every medical therapy carries risk. Nerve injury in the lower jaw creates numbness or prickling if the implant impinges the nerve canal. Proper CBCT preparation and safety margins prevent this. In the top jaw, a lost implant can attack the sinus. Again, 3D preparation and sinus altitude strategies decrease the threat. Infection shows up as discomfort, swelling, or water drainage, frequently controlled with local debridement and anti-biotics. Peri‑implantitis years later tends to comply with poor health or ill‑fitting reconstructions. Early detection is our close friend. Bite pressures matter too. An evening guard for clenchers secures the bone‑implant interface and lowers porcelain fractures.

I have actually removed falling short implants that were positioned as well much facially in the front, leaving gray shine‑through at the gum tissue line. Changing them required grafting and months of healing. That experience is why I stress prosthetic preparation prior to a single drill runs. Starting with the end in mind prevents the majority of the frustrations we see on second opinions.

A client tale that ties it together

A person in her mid‑40s was available in with a fractured upper lateral incisor after a bike fall. She had a high smile line and thin, scalloped gum tissues. We extracted the tooth the same day, positioned a little bone graft, and adhered a conservative material bridge to the surrounding teeth as an interim. After ten weeks, we placed a slim dental implant somewhat palatal to maintain the facial bone. Main security was excellent, so we delivered a screw‑retained provisionary that stayed clear of contact in bite and allowed us to shape the development profile. Over the following two months, we readjusted the provisional twice to coax the papilla to fill. Final scanning captured the trained cells, and the lab fabricated a custom-made zirconia joint and split ceramic crown. She returned a year later on with stable tissue and no shade mismatch even under brilliant office lights. The success did not hinge on a magic implant brand name. It came from valuing cells biology, managing pressures, and sequencing actions with discipline.

What living with implants feels like after the honeymoon

Once recovered, implants fade into the background. You comb and clean up the area as part of your typical routine. Hygienists will certainly probe around implants gently. You might notice that floss does not break like it does around all-natural teeth, which is why a little interdental brush usually becomes the go‑to. If you clinch, you will likely use a guard in the evening. Barring trauma or poor hygiene, a well‑integrated implant can serve for decades. Crowns might need substitute after many years because of porcelain wear or transforming gum tissue lines, just like all-natural tooth crowns.
